You'll need to decide if you'd like a robot which can do dry sweeping and mopping with wet water or simply vacuums. Some mops require the pads to be manually soaked before using them and will need to be cleaned after each use (as well as being emptied of dirty water, if necessary).
Other models also have amazing features that are worth considering. Eufy X8 Hybrid allows you to switch between vacuuming and mopping by pressing a single button in its app. The dual mop heads provide more scrubbing power than the flat cloths that is used by the majority of models. It also picked up coffee, dried-up ketchup, and other difficult stains in my tests better than any other robot mop. It also has a very low noise level, so it can be used throughout the day without causing disruption to your work or household.
You should also think about the length of time that the robot can run on a single battery charge, its water tank size, and whether it can alter the amount it employs for mopping wet. If you have a mixed home with hardwood floors and carpet, it's important to find a robot mop that can navigate between them. It's also helpful if your robot can automatically detect and avoid furniture legs as well as area rugs and other objects that might be lying on the floor.

Unlike traditional vacuum cleaners, which typically have suction or brushes that trap dirt inside the filtering system, a mop makes use of water to remove it from floors. It is less damaging to floors and carpets than a vacuum, but it also leaves a slightly damp residue that needs to be wiped down. Some models include disposable cleaning pads or disposable pads. Reusable options are more sustainable for the environment, however they have to be cleaned after every use, which may be a burden on your list of chores.
To ensure that your robot mop is safe for your floors, always consult the instruction manual provided by the manufacturer prior to using it with any kind of cleaning solution. Many manufacturers recommend specific brands of cleaner, and using different types of liquid could void or damage your warranty.
The best robot mops use rotating cleaning heads that lift stuck-on food and other debris. These mops also feature cleaning modes that scrub floors with more scrubbing action to remove stubborn stains. The SpinWave, for instance, lifted a dried mud stain only two passes through its cleaning cycle, which was faster than the majority of other mops we tested.
Certain models come with a tank of clean and dirty water that automatically empties the mop pads and washes them after every cleaning. This feature can save time and effort by eliminating the need to wash and empty the pads manually. This feature is available on more recent Ecovacs Roborock S7 maxV ultra and Deebot OmniX1 models.
